Review 

I absolutely loved the first book in this series, and this follow up is just as good.  Stanton Adore ended in a huge cliffhanger that had me wanting to throw my kindle across the room, so I was keen to start reading Stanton Unconditional. This book picks up right where the previous one ended, and it wasn't long before the author had me in tears again. This story is such an emotional roller coaster, it had me feeling everything from sadness to anger to joy.  Stanton Unconditional is full of angst and drama, there is so much going on in this book. It's full of twists and turns that will keep you gripped and constantly guessing what is going to happen next.

Joshua and Natasha are a great couple, they have such chemistry together, but sometimes it seems like fate is working against them.  Their relationship is on-again then off-again, it's hard to keep up with this pair! Just when you think everything is going to work out for them, something happens to put another obstacle in their path.  Both Joshua and Natasha have their faults, and they have both made mistakes, but the love between them is just beautiful. They are not very good at communicating with each other though - sometimes I really wanted to knock their heads together as they were both really frustrating me.

As with Stanton Adore, this book is beautifully written. T L Swan is obviously very talented and I love her style of writing. The story is told from both Joshua's and Natasha's point of view, with a few sections told from Joshua's assistant Adrian's point of view too. I absolutely love Adrian, he is so sweet. He has his own love interest in this book too, which was an interesting sub plot.

I was hoping for a HEA at the end of this book, but there was another cliffhanger that made you want the next book NOW! This author definitely knows how to leave you wanting more! Stanton Unconditional is an exciting, drama filled book that's receives five big stars.
